ZDNET's key takeaways

  • IT managers have limited visibility into when users give external apps access to company data.
  • When those external apps are AI agents, the security risks multiply by orders of magnitude.
  • Okta has proposed a standard to give organizations more visibility and control over those permissions.

By the end of 2026, many of us will have at least one AI-powered agent doing something behind the scenes on our behalf. Within five years, it could be tens or hundreds of agents.
